Join us as we pray through Advent with Joseph, Mary, John the Baptist, and others who grace our lectionary readings in this holy season. Class gatherings will include a brief introduction to the biblical texts, followed by lectio divina—an ancient method of praying with scripture. Brian B. Pinter, Pastoral Associate, will facilitate.
